What Does Error F2 Mean?
The Hotpoint oven F2 error code indicates a malfunction in the temperature sensor, often signifying that the oven control is detecting an abnormal temperature condition. This can occur during bake or clean cycles, leading to erratic temperature readings, improper heating, or unexpected shutdowns. Common causes include a faulty oven temperature sensor, high-resistance wiring, or issues with the oven control board.
Common Symptoms:
- Oven displays F2 during or shortly after heating starts
- Oven may not heat properly to set temperature
- Oven may shut down unexpectedly
- Error appears during bake or clean cycles
Possible Causes
- Faulty or high‑resistance oven temperature sensor or its wiring (medium)
- Oven control board (Electronic Range Control) relay/welded contacts or control interpretation fault (medium)
How to Fix Error F2
DIY Fix Basic User Diagnostics and Safety
- Turn off and unplug the oven before inspecting anything.
- Visually check the oven temperature sensor inside the oven for physical damage or loose connection.
- Ensure wiring harness to the sensor and control board is seated and not visibly damaged.
- If error persists after simple checks, power cycle the oven by disconnecting power for several minutes then reconnecting and testing again.
Technician Only Technician-Level Diagnostics and Repair
- Disconnect power and access the oven control Electronic Range Control (ERC) and temperature sensor circuit.
- Measure oven temperature sensor resistance with a multimeter and compare with expected values (varies by model).
- Inspect sensor wiring harness and connections for high resistance, corrosion, or damage; repair or replace as necessary.
- If sensor and wiring are good but F2 persists, inspect ERC relays and contacts for welding or fault and consider ERC replacement.
- Test oven operation after repairs to ensure correct temperature regulation without triggering F2.
Parts needed: Oven temperature sensor, Oven control board (Electronic Range Control), Wiring harness/connectors

Common Questions
What does F2 error mean on Hotpoint oven?
F2 indicates a malfunction in the oven temperature sensor or control board, causing erratic heating.
Can I fix Hotpoint oven F2 error myself?
Yes, you can check for loose connections or visible damage, but ensure the oven is unplugged first.
How much does it cost to fix F2 error?
Repair costs range from $80 to $400, depending on parts and labor.
When should I call a technician for F2?
Call a technician if the error persists after basic checks or if you're uncomfortable with resistance testing.
